Snoopy!!!Book by Warren Lockhart, Arthur Whitelaw, Michael GraceMusic by Larry Grossman Lyrics by Hal HackadyOctober 7-9 |
|||
A MUSICAL for the entire family that celebrates our everyday lives from the perspective of those wise PEANUTS characters. This clever and fun musical is the follow-up to the very popular musical, "You're A Good Man Charlie Brown." |

The Odd Coupleby Neil SimonMarch 2-4 |
|||
This renown comedy begins with a group of guys assembled for a game of cards. Don't miss the fun when Oscar, the slob, and the meticulous Felix decide to be roommates. "There is scarcely a moment that is not hilarious." - N.Y. Times |

The Doctor In Spite of Himselfby MoliereApril 27-29 |
|||
A rollicking French Farce from the master of classical French comedy, Moliere. In true form, this play is a witty and wild journey through the mishaps of one arrogant man driven too far by a wife who can take no more of his arrogance. |
